Take a full-day trip from Marrakech into the High Atlas Mountains, visiting Ourika Valley, Berber villages, Setti Fatma, Oukaïmeden, Sidi Fares, Asni and Tahnaout.
Discover traditional argan oil production at a women’s cooperative, take an approximately one-hour guided walk to Setti Fatma waterfalls, enjoy riverside mint tea, and take in mountain panoramas at 1,800 metres with an optional traditional Berber tagine lunch in Sidi Fares.
Depart Marrakech in the morning as your professional driver and official art historian guide pick you up directly from your hotel or riad in a comfortable, air-conditioned minivan or 4×4 vehicle. Leaving the bustling Red City behind, the road ascends into the foothills of the High Atlas Mountains. Follow the picturesque Ourika Valley, where lush green riverbanks contrast dramatically with rugged ochre slopes, terraced orchards, and walnut groves. Enjoy scenic photo stops along the riverbanks as the morning light illuminates the mountain ridges.
Stop at a certified local Berber women’s cooperative along the Ourika Valley road. Here, local Amazigh women demonstrate the traditional, centuries-old extraction process of argan oil by hand—from harvesting and cracking the dense argan nuts to cold-pressing the rich oil. Learn about the culinary, therapeutic, and cosmetic qualities of Morocco’s celebrated "liquid gold" while supporting sustainable female-led cooperative enterprise in rural mountain communities.
Arrive at the end of the Ourika Valley road in the traditional mountain village of Setti Fatma. Here, meet your licensed local mountain guide for an approximately one-hour guided waterfall walk along rocky paths and stone footbridges following the mountain stream. Comfortable walking shoes are recommended for the uneven terrain. After exploring the cascading mountain waterfall and taking in the panoramic valley vistas, relax beside the rushing river to enjoy freshly brewed traditional Moroccan mint tea in a tranquil riverside café.
Continue your journey ascending along dramatic mountain roads towards the region of Oukaïmeden at an elevation of approximately 1,800 metres. Take in breathtaking panoramas of the High Atlas peaks and sweeping mountain passes. Along the winding route, observe traditional adobe-built Berber villages constructed organically from local stone and clay, clinging seamlessly to steep mountainsides as they have for generations.
Drive through high mountain paths to the tranquil and picturesque Berber village of Sidi Fares, surrounded by walnut, apple, and almond groves. In this authentic rural setting, you have the opportunity to enjoy a freshly prepared traditional Berber tagine made with fresh local ingredients and fragrant mountain herbs. (Please note: lunch is not included in the tour price, giving you full flexibility to select dishes suited to your taste and dietary preferences).
Begin the scenic descent through the lush valley of Asni, famous for its verdant orchards and bustling Saturday market, before passing through the historic mountain gateway town of Tahnaout. Enjoy final panoramic photo stops capturing the contrast between the towering High Atlas summits and the Haouz plains below. Relax on the smooth drive back to Marrakech, arriving at approximately 5:00 p.m. where your driver drops you off directly at your hotel or riad.
